2025 NFL Trades

May 28, 2025 by Pro Football Rumors

The modern NFL features four clear trade windows. While the Cowboys and Steelers’ George Pickens swap showed moves can be made at other points on the NFL calendar, early March, the draft, the 53-man roster-setting date and the November deadline reside as the primary points trades occur around the league. On that note, it is a good time to check in on what has transpired on the trade market between windows two and three.

Excluding pick-for-pick trades, here are the moves NFL teams have made thus far in 2025:

March 1

  • Commanders acquire WR Deebo Samuel from 49ers for No. 147

49ers chose running back Jordan James at 147

March 4

  • Bears obtain G Jonah Jackson from Rams for No. 202

Rams traded pick to Vikings, moving up to No. 172 for linebacker Chris Paul Jr.

March 5

  • Bears form new guard duo, acquiring Joe Thuney from Chiefs for 2026 fourth-round pick

March 6

  • Intra-AFC South swap sends Texans Christian Kirk, Jaguars 2026 seventh-round pick

March 7

  • Pete Carroll–Geno Smith reunion sends No. 92 from Raiders to Seahawks

Seahawks chose quarterback Jalen Milroe at 92

March 9

  • Steelers acquire WR D.K. Metcalf, No. 185 from Seahawks in exchange for Nos. 52, 223

Seahawks used No. 52 to trade up (via the Titans) 17 spots for safety Nick Emmanwori, drafted running back Damien Martinez at 223; Steelers selected quarterback Will Howard at 185

March 10

  • Saints land DT Davon Godchaux from Patriots for 2026 seventh-round pick
  • Commanders add LT Laremy Tunsil, No. 128 from Texans for Nos. 79, 236, along with 2026 second-, fourth-round picks

Texans added wide receiver Jaylin Noel at 79, sent 236 to Jaguars in Day 2 trade; Commanders chose wideout Jaylin Lane at No. 128 

  • Browns acquire QB Kenny Pickett from Eagles for QB Dorian Thompson-Robinson, No. 164

Eagles used No. 164 to climb one spot (via Chiefs) in first round for linebacker Jihaad Campbell

March 11

  • Texans bring in S C.J. Gardner-Johnson, 2026 sixth-round pick from Eagles for G Kenyon Green, 2026 fifth-rounder

March 12

  • Cowboys obtain CB Kaiir Elam, No. 204 from Bills in exchange for No. 170, 2026 seventh-round choice

Bills took Ohio State cornerback Jordan Hancock at 170; Cowboys chose guard Ajani Cornelius at No. 204

  • Cowboys acquire LB Kenneth Murray, No. 239 from Titans for No. 188

Titans drafted running back Kalel Mullings at No. 188; Cowboys chose running back Phil Mafah at 239

March 13

  • Texans add G Ed Ingram from Vikings in exchange for 2026 sixth-round pick

March 15

  • Vikings acquire RB Jordan Mason, No. 187 from 49ers for No. 160, 2026 sixth-round pick

Vikings packaged No. 187 in trade-down move (via Texans); 49ers drafted safety Marques Sigle at 160

April 3

  • Cowboys obtain QB Joe Milton, No. 217 from Patriots in exchange for No. 171

Patriots traded down from No. 171 (via Lions) to draft kicker Andres Borregales; Cowboys chose defensive tackle Jay Toia at 217

April 26

  • Vikings acquire QB Sam Howell, No. 172 from Seahawks in exchange for 142

Seahawks selected defensive lineman Rylie Mills at No. 142; Vikings traded No. 172 to Rams

May 7

  • Cowboys add WR George Pickens, 2027 sixth-round pick from Steelers for 2026 third-round pick, 2027 fifth-rounder
